Story Pirates in Norwich, CT March 28 & 29 2014

NORWICH, CT
March 28 & 29 at 7:30 pm
Donald Oat Theater, Norwich, CT

NYC's Story Pirates will perform a brand new family friendly sketch comedy show created from stories generated in a series of writing/improv classes at Artreach in Norwich, CT. Story Pirates are teaching the classes in February and March. The class participants are members of Artreach, Inc., a non-profit mental health and arts agency in Norwich, CT. Artreach is the home of The Second Step Players, a stigma-busting comedy troupe of actors who have experienced psychiatric disorders. Artreach supports sustainable recovery by using creativity to heal.

ABOUT THE GUEST ARTISTS: Story Pirates is a nationally respected education and media organization founded in 2003 to celebrate the words and ideas of young people.

Story Pirates pair world-class teachers with first-rate actors and comedians, offering a variety of tools to make learning more engaging and effective. Dually based in New York and Los Angeles, Story Pirates is best known for the Idea Storm Program, a master-class writing workshop that brings teaching concepts to life, followed by a musical sketch comedy show featuring stories by students and performed by professional artists. Their acclaimed programs and professional development services for teachers are in place at over 250 schools from coast to coast.

This collaborative project between Artreach, Inc's The Second Step Players and The Story Pirates, is made possible by support from the Department of Economic and Community Development, Connecticut Office of the Arts, which also receives support from the National Endowment for the Arts, a federal agency. Artreach also receives support from the CT Department of Mental Health and Addiction Services.
